    In this problem, we are asked to find the Darcy-Weisbach friction factor for a given pipe. The first thing to do is use the reference manual to find the Darcy-Weisbach equation. Then, we can perform the following steps:
    Step 1: Write out the Darcy-Weisbach equation and fill in our known terms. We will be missing V and f.
    Step 2: Using Q=V*A, we can find V.
    Step 3: We can calculate f.
